What Arcus Tangent Calculator does

The Arcus Tangent Calculator on Omni Calculator determines the angle whose tangent equals a given ratio, providing the principal value in degrees or radians. Users input a numerical value representing the ratio of opposite to adjacent sides in a right-angled triangle, and the tool outputs the corresponding angle. This straightforward utility helps solve trigonometry problems, find missing angles in right triangles, and verify solutions in mathematical equations without manual computation.

Questions

Arcus Tangent Calculator FAQ

What does the arcus tangent calculator actually compute?
It computes the inverse tangent (arctan or tan⁻¹) of a given numerical value, returning the principal angle whose tangent equals that ratio.
Can the output be switched between degrees and radians?
Yes, the tool allows users to select either degrees or radians as the output unit for the calculated angle.
Is the result always the full set of possible angles?
No, the calculator returns the principal value, which is the angle within a standard range (typically -90° to 90° or -π/2 to π/2 radians).
Do I need to input an angle or a ratio?
You input a numerical ratio (opposite side length divided by adjacent side length); the tool then calculates the corresponding angle.
